Journal ArticleDOI

Impaired executive functioning in young adults born very preterm.

TL;DR: The results suggest that, although free from major physical disability, VPT young adults perform worse than controls on tasks involving selective aspects of executive processing, such as mental flexibility and response inhibition.
Journal ArticleDOI

Trends in cannabis use prior to first presentation with schizophrenia, in South-East London between 1965 and 1999.

TL;DR: Cannabis use in the year prior to presentation with schizophrenia increased markedly between 1965 and 1999, and disproportionately so compared to increase in cannabis use in other psychiatric disorders.
Journal ArticleDOI

A comparison of symptoms and family history in schizophrenia with and without prior cannabis use: implications for the concept of cannabis psychosis.

TL;DR: Few appreciable differences in symptomatology between schizophrenic patients who were or were not cannabis users are found, arguing against a distinct schizophrenia-like psychosis caused by cannabis.
